SpringBoot+Dubbo+ZooKeeper项目demo搭建全流程(Linux环境)

1.必备软件及作用

链接:https://pan.baidu.com/s/1wk7jgCjtUSLMJnnLfltZFw 

提取码:67k3

  • JDK:ZooKeeper和Tomcat是用Java编写创建,它运行在JVM。所以需要使用JDK 6或更高版本。
  • ZooKeeper:用来做Dubbo的注册中心(可选),推荐使用。
  • Tomcat:作为dubbo-admin(Dubbo提供的监控中心)的web容器。
  • Dubbo:RPC框架。实现服务的远程调用。(需将其中的dubbo-admin打成war包,单独部署)

2.安装步骤

在Linux服务器安装软件主要有两种方法,一种是通过shell工具远程连接Linux服务器通过yum命令下载安装,另一种是在本地下载好所需的软件,然后通过ftp工具上传到Linux服务器安装,这里我们采用第二种方式。

  • JDK的安装

1.将下载好的JDK压缩包上传到Linux服务器你指定的文件夹,我一般是放在/usr/java路径下,然后在当前路径下执行命令:

tar -zxvf jdk-8u251-linux-x64.tar.gz解压。

2.执行ll命令,可以看到解压成功

3.配置环境变量,执行命令: vim /etc/profile,在文件最后添加下面三行命令,第一行需要改成你自己的JDK路径,然后保存。

export JAVA_HOME=/usr/java/jdk1.8.0_251

export CLASSPATH=$:CLASSPATH:$JAVA_HOME/lib/

export PATH=$PATH:$JAVA_HOME/bin

4.可以执行命令:java -version查看环境变量是否配置成功,至此JDK安装完成。

  • ZooKeeper的安装

1.将下载好的ZooKeeper压缩包上传到Linux服务器你指定的文件夹,我是放在了/root/zkeeper路径下(root路径下可能普通用户没有

权限操作,需要切换到root用户,或者开放权限给普通用户),然后在当前路径下执行命令:tar -zxvf zookeeper-3.4.14.tar.gz解压。

2.配置ZooKeeper。在zookeeper-3.4.14目录下创建data文件夹,进入conf目录,将zoo_sample.cfg重命名为zoo.cfg。执行命令:

vim zoo.cfg,修改dataDir=/root/zkeeper/zookeeper-3.4.14/data保存。

3.进入bin目录,执行./zkServer start命令启动,提示如下则启动成功。

  • Tomcat安装

1.将下载好的Tomcat压缩包上传到Linux服务器你指定的文件夹,我是放在了/root/tomcat路径下,然后在当前路径下执行命令:

tar -zxvf apache-tomcat-8.5.56.tar.gz解压。

  • 5
    点赞
  • 11
    收藏
    觉得还不错? 一键收藏
  • 1
    评论
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值